The course conditions have improved greatly this week, so much so that we feel the course can now be opened on Saturday.

It is still very wet and slippery in places so please be very careful. Bunkers are of course still out of play.

As advised the Bothy will remain shut in the meantime.

Cards for winter league will be available in the plastic box at the bothy door but as requested please ensure you use hand sanitiser before and after touching the box.

On completion of play your cards should be placed in the post box and will be processed in the usual way and results posted on the website. We will operate on the basis of the player’s honesty in that if they intend at the outset to play in the Winter League then a card must be submitted at the end whether it is a no return or not.

Please ensure that you adhere to our local rules which were previously outlined in the Captain’s website message.

The essential points are…..

1. You MUST NOT play if you have tested positive for the coronavirus or are displaying symptoms or are required to self-isolate.

2. Hand sanitiser MUST be carried and used BEFORE and AFTER collecting scorecards from the plastic container outside The Bothy which is a point of multiple contact!

3. Players MUST book a tee-time prior to playing and submit their cards on completion of the round via the blue mail box. (Golf accounts will be monitored for available funds and an email sent to those needing to make a deposit.)

4. Players MUST arrive in the car park no more than 20 minutes prior to their tee off time.

5. Players MUST NOT congregate outside The Bothy in numbers exceeding the 2 separate households rule; arriving there no more than 5 minutes prior to teeing off.

6. Minimum 2 metre distancing MUST be maintained at all times.

Failure to abide by these instructions is likely to result in further closure of the golf course.
